The de Haas-van Alphen effect in dislocated crystals; Theory

Pages 1151-1161 | Received 30 Apr 1971, Published online: 27 May 2010
 

Abstract

The reduction in amplitude of the de Haas-van Alphen effect is calculated from the dephasing of the oscillations produced by the spatial variation of the strain. Expressions are obtained in terms of commonly used parameters which characterize the orbit and the metal, and it is shown that the effects are likely to be quite significant in crystals containing usual or slightly more than usual numbers of dislocations.
